General Description

The Senior Client Relations Analyst will support the Client Relations Senior Manager and Director of Client Relations- Private Equity in driving new business and strengthening client relationships. This role focuses on analyzing client and market data, coordinating private equity client team efforts, and translating insights into actionable strategies that strengthen relationships and drive growth. The ideal candidate is a proactive self-starter who collaborates across practices to support team planning, internal reporting, and leadership briefings, while monitoring private equity trends and deal activity. Success in this role requires strong analytical skills, sound judgment, and the ability to manage multiple initiatives while working closely with senior stakeholders in a fast-paced, confidential environment. Additionally, as part of the Client Relations and Opportunities (CRO) team, the senior analyst will help manage events, coordinate essential projects (e.g., core industry events such as ACG, AM&AA, and iGlobal) for the corporate section, prepare and schedule conference meetings and materials, and assist with both internal and external client outreach.

Key Responsibilities and Essential Job Functions

  • Drive the development of clear and measurable client engagement goals each year, focusing on key performance indicators such as new client engagement, generation of new opportunities and referral sources, partner feedback, and growth in client portfolio value at the direction of the Client Relations Manager and Director of Client Relations- Private Equity.
  • Analyze firmwide private equity client data, market activity, and relationship intelligence to inform strategic planning and targeting.
  • Serve as the project lead for forward-looking initiatives, including DealCloud management, events, sponsorships, and tracking/reporting.
  • Engage in client and partner communications under managerial guidance. If directed, this will include sourcing new leads and opportunities for the Corporate, M&A and Securities (CMAS) section.
  • Participate in client development calls upon partner and/or CRO leadership request, contributing ideas, conducting competitor research, and facilitating follow-ups to enhance client service.
  • Partner closely with attorneys to prepare for internal strategy sessions and relationship planning meetings.
  • Monitor private equity trends, fund activity, and deal flow to identify opportunities for deeper client engagement.
  • Assist in identifying, planning, and participating in external conferences, events, and publications that support partners in business development and opportunity identification, adhering to the firm's budgetary guidelines.
  • Support the reporting funnel, including tracking key performance indicators (KPIs), team engagement tagging on new matter intake, track opportunities, introductions, interactions, follow-up actions, and specific targets for HK Deal Flow, CMAS and other Firm engagements as outcomes of these focused efforts.
  • Organize and support the planning and coordination of practice-specific events or communications led by the CRO team ensuring alignment with the rest of the marketing support network.
  • Proactively identify gaps, risks, and growth opportunities within private equity client portfolios.
  • Expected to maintain a regular and predictable work schedule and full attention to and engagement in work activities on behalf of the firm during business hours unless otherwise approved or required by applicable law.
  • Special projects and duties as assigned.
